THIS PAPER FOCUSES ON THE ELECTRICAL PROPERTIES AND HARDNESS OF SYNTACTIC FOAM CONSISTING OF HOLLOW PMMA MICROSPHERES EMBEDDED IN AN UNSATURATED POLYESTER RESIN (UP RESIN) MATRIX. RESULTS SHOWED THAT WITH INCREASING MICROSPHERE CONTENT HARDNESS OF THE FOAM IS DECREASED WHILE BREAKDOWN VOLTAGE IS INCREASED.

Most recent studies on polymer nanocomposites containing carbon nanotubes include mechanical, rheological, thermal and electrical properties. Optical properties of polymer nanocomposites containing carbon nanotubes are not very clear. Accordingly, in the present work, the optical properties of these naocomposites are studied in the visible region of electromagnetic spectrum. To do that, PMMA nanocomposites including different percentages of carbon nanotubes (CNTs) and carbon black are prepared by applying melt mixing method. To characterize the optical properties, the spectral reflectance values of the prepared samples are measured by a reflectance spectrophotometer with d/8 geometry in the visible region from 400-700 nm. The color parametric values a*, b* and L* of the samples are calculated in CIELAB color space under a simulator of the day light i.e., D65 and the observer 1964 (10o). For all forms of samples, i.e. powder and different prepared nanocomposites, the blackness index, proposed by Westland and et al., is calculated. For the latter, the transmission electronic microscope (TEM) images are obtained, also. As a result, with increasing the nanotube content up to 0.5 %wt, the spectral reflectance factors decreases down to 7% and the blackness content of the samples increases. In addition, the results show in comparison with carbon black, the samples containing carbon nanotubes represent a better blackness index. The TEM images show that for specific carbon nanotube content, the spreading CNT by melt mixing method is better than solution method. It seems that CNT can replace carbon black by its more efficient distribution by an appropriate method such as melt mixing.

Background and Objective: Denture fracture due to excessivethickness, malocclusion or other traumas during sneezing or washingare disadvantages of acrylic prosthetics and PMMA RESIN. So furthermethods are needed to increase their transverse strength. Althoughthere are many studies on reinforcing and modifying withcopolymers, cross–linking or use of metallic or fibric strengtheners toenhance mechanical properties, There are limited studies withparadoxical results. The aim of this study was to compare thetransverse strength between reinforcement with polyethylene fiberand two older methods (stainless steel, metallic mesh).Subjects and Methods: In this study 40 PMMA RESIN samples (65x12x3 mm) were made and categorized in 4 groups: With noreinforcing agent (control group); with metal wire (diameter 1.0mm); with metal mesh (diameter 0.3 mm) and with polyethylene fiber (Fibre–braid). These samples were put to 3-point loading test byInstron universal testing machine.Results: The average transverse strength in control group was 78.37MPa and for three other groups: metallic wire, mesh and polyethylenefibers, in sequence, were 80.25 MPa, 9 MPa and 78.56 MPa. Theresults were not statistically significant (P>0.05).Conclusion: Reinforcing the acrylic RESIN using different techniquesdo not produce increases in transverse strength in comparison withthe conventional acrylic RESIN with no reinforcement. Therefore, noneof the tested techniques are recommended.

In this study, PMMA-SiO2 transparent superhydrophilic nanocomposite film was applied by immersion method on glass substrate. Then the samples were annealed at 100 and 500 °C. Field emission scanning electron microscope (FE-SEM), energy disspersive spectroscopy (EDS), atomic force microscope (AFM), UV-VIS spectrometer, and water contact angle analyserwere used to studythe morphology, elements percentage, surface roughness, and optical and hydrophilic properties of nanocomposites. The coating transmission spectra showed that the transparency of the glass substrate did not decrease with PMMA-SiO2 nanocomposite film and remained unchanged. In addition, the wettability results for the annealed samples at 500 °C showed a decrease in the contact angle of the substrate from about 34. 1° to about 0°.

The poling process of polymers doped with chromophores is of great importance for the nonlinear properties of these materials. So, after having optimized the poling condition the second harmonic generation (SHG) was measured for PMMA polymer doped with Disperse Red 1. The dependence of SHG intensity to the poling voltage and poling temperature has been experimentally studied. The relaxation of dopant orientation in the polymer matrix was also measured.

Background and Objective: T3 RESIN uptake test indicates the availability of thyroxin binding globulin (TBG), which is the carrier of a large amount of T3 and T4 in blood. We aimed to study the relationship between serum T3 RESIN Uptake and serum lipids profile.Material and Methods: The participants aged 14.80±38.29 were both males (59; 29.5%) and females (141; 70.5 %). T3 RESIN Uptake was measured by Immunoassay method and serum lipid profile components (cholesterol, triglycerides, HDL-C, LDL-C, and VLDL) were measured by the kit. Results: Significant negative correlation was observed between serum T3 RESIN Uptake and cholesterol, triglycerides and LDL-C (P£0.05), but that was not the case for HDL-C and VLDL.Conclusion: Serum T3 RESIN Uptake can be evaluated to assess the risk factors related to cardiovascular disorders.
